编程实现用户不能修改系统用户名时间

查看: 1183|回复: 2
为何精易VIP模块 一调试运行就修改了电脑时间 导致程序无法正常使用
阅读权限90
在线时间 小时
签到天数:12 天结帖率: (121/161)
一调试运行时间就被改成1970年 导致软件其他功能不能正常使用!
这个是怎么回事呢?
有没有什么办法解决!?
群内有修复版 ,建议加vip模块交流群
回答提醒:如果本帖被关闭无法回复,您有更好的答案帮助楼主解决,请发表至
可获得加分喔。友情提醒:本版被采纳的主题可在
帖子申请荣誉值,获得 1点 荣誉值,荣誉值可兑换终身vip用户组哦。快捷通道: →
阅读权限255
在线时间 小时
签到天数: 27 天结帖率: (2/4)
群内有修复版 ,建议加vip模块交流群
(185.88 KB, 下载次数: 133)
19:15 上传
点击文件名下载附件
阅读权限90
在线时间 小时
签到天数: 12 天结帖率: (121/161)
群内有修复版 ,建议加vip模块交流群
嗯嗯&&谢谢冰点 现在OK了 但是调试的时候会出现 发现不可识别的易包信息段! 用的是 5.11的&&希望5.31正式版也做一下兼容性就更好了 毕竟5.11用的人也蛮多
拒绝任何人以任何形式在本论坛发表与中华人民共和国法律相抵触的言论,本站内容均为会员发表,并不代表精易立场!
揭阳精易科技有限公司申明:我公司所有的培训课程版权归精易所有,任何人以任何方式翻录、盗版、破解本站培训课程,我们必将通过法律途径解决!
公司简介:揭阳市揭东区精易科技有限公司致力于易语言教学培训/易语言学习交流社区的建设与软件开发,多年来为中小企业编写过许许多多各式软件,并把多年积累的开发经验逐步录制成视频课程供学员学习,让学员全面系统化学习易语言编程,少走弯路,减少对相关技术的研究与摸索时间,从而加快了学习进度!
Powered by每日登录:+1西币&+1积分
&下次自动登录
绑定第三方账号登录 & & &
扫描二维码登录支持中心移动端
获取动态密码
| 新手必读 |
You are here:
已解决问题
热点活动:
无满意答案关闭:
WinCC修改PLC系统时间
怎样让PLC的系统时间同步于WinCC时间,也就是说在WinCC修改系统时间,PLC也跟着变化。也就是怎样把WinCC系统时间写入PLC。能用梯形图吗,我刚入行,其它的还不会。谢谢各位前辈。
问题补充:别搞得太复杂了,看不懂啊。用梯形图好吗,调用哪个块什么的。
产品版区:提问时间: 18:53:16&&&提问者: - 资深学长&nbsp&nbsp第3级
问题ID: 35213
可以参考T-C4的回答列出的文档
置评专家:西门子自动化技术支持& 11:51:52
作者/最新回复
最后回复时间
如何在&WinCC&运行系统中读出,显示或者设置本地或者协调世界时?&&&隐藏订货号显示订货号订货号:&&6AV6344..&&&SIMATIC&WinCC&Operator&Stations&&&6AV6371-1..&&&SIMATIC&WinCC&Optionen/Powerpacks&&&6AV6371-2..&&&SIMATIC&WinCC&V7.0&&&6AV6381-1..&&&SIMATIC&WinCC&Software&&&6AV6381-2..&&&SIMATIC&WinCC&V7.0&&&6AV6382-1..&&&SIMATIC&WinCC&Packages&&&&&&&&&&&&&&说明:&&下表显示了可以在&WinCC&运行系统中访问系统时间(&本地计算机时间或者协调世界时&)的可选方法。&&注意:&&&设置时间的用户权限&&该条目中所描述的设置系统时间都必须是具有管理员权限允许操作系统时间的用户。如果&WinCC&运行系统是在受限的用户登录下运行的话,该条目所提供的样例脚本将无法执行。&&&避免时间跳跃&&应该尽量避免用这种方法来设置系统时间,因为这样可能会引起&WinCC&中的一些冲突&(例如,&Delta&传送,冗余平衡,归档数据显示等情况&)。因此推荐使用时钟同步功能。&&No.&选择&&&1&WinCC&数字/模拟时钟控件&&使用“&WinCC&数字/模拟时钟控件”可以简单快速的在&WinCC&运行系统的画面中显示时间。&&&关于该用法的详尽信息可参看&WinCC&在线帮助:“&WinCC&信息系统&&&使用&WinCC&&&创建过程画面&&&使用控件&&&WinCC&数字/模拟时钟控件”。&&&注意:&&该控件无法为其它应用(例如全局脚本)提供时间值或者通过其设置(改变)时间值。&&&&&2&WinCC&通道“&System&Info&”&&从&WinCC&V5.0&SP2&开始,&WinCC&就提供了通道“&System&Info&”,通过该选项就可以建立一个&WinCC&文本变量来获取系统时间。该&WinCC&变量可以用于在过程画面中显示本地计算机的系统时间,或者在全局脚本中利用该变量。但是不可以通过它来进行时间设置。&&&注意:&&本地计算机时间是字符串类型的。通过&WinCC&变量读出后,可以编辑该字符串,可以将其拆分(例如年,月,日,时,分秒)。应该注意的是该时间显示的格式与操作系统的区域设置相一致。&&&&条目号:&&说明了怎样通过&System&Info&通道在过程画面上显示本地计算机时间。&&关于&System&Info&通道的相关信息可以参看&WinCC&在线帮助下的:“&WinCC&信息系统&&&通讯&&&System&Info&”。&&&&&3&Windows&API&函数&&可以在&C&全局脚本中调用&Windows&API&函数:&&&GetLocalTime(),&&&SetLocalTime(),&&&GetSystemTime()&and&&&SetSystemTime()&&来读取或者设置本地计算机的时间或协调世界时&(UTC)。这些函数使用“&SYSTEMTIME&”数据类型&(结构),也就是按时间的数字组成部分&(年,月,日,时,分,秒,毫秒...)。&&&条目号:&提供了如何使用这些函数的样例。&&&&&4&VB&脚本&&可以在&WinCC&中使用&VB&脚本查询及设置日期和时间。&&&可以选择:&&&Time&函数&&Time&函数可以返回本地计算机时间&(不含日期)。&&&WinCC&Information&System&&&Working&with&WinCC&&&VBS&for&Creating&Procedures&and&Actions&&&Basics&Principles&of&VBScripts&&&VBScript&Language&Reference&&&Functions&&&Time&Function&.&&&Now&函数&&Now&函数返回本地计算机时间&(日期及时间)。&&&WinCC&Information&System&&&Working&with&WinCC&&&VBS&for&Creating&Procedures&and&Actions&&&Basics&Principles&of&VBScripts&&&VBScript&Language&Reference&&&Functions&&&Now&Function&.&&&Windows&管理规范&(&WMI&)&&Windows&管理规范&(&WMI&)&可以访问所有系统参数。&WMI&可以用于获得及管理系统信息。因此可以通过&VB&脚本读出本地计算机时间或协调世界时&(&UTC&),也可以读出及设置计算机的时区。&&关于“&Windows&管理规范&(&WMI&)”的详细信息请参看&Microsoft&的文档:&&&&在那您可以找到&VB&脚本的样例代码,简要的描述及与不同的&Windows&版本的兼容性。&&条目号:&&提供了如何在&WinCC&中使用&WMI&来访问日期及时间的示例。&&&&&5&Windows&“Date”及“Time”&命令&&&Windows&提供了命令提示符命令“Time”及“Date”用于显示及设置系统的时间及日期。&&可以在&Windows&提示符窗口中输入“help&time”或者“help&date”可以看到这两个命令的简要描述。&&&可以在&WinCC&的脚本&(&C&或者&VB&脚本&)&中使用以上提及的命令提示符命令。下面提供了&C&及&VB&脚本样例程序:&&&Global&Script&C&&ProgramExecute(&cmd&/c&time&14:16&);&&or&&system(&time&14:16&);&&&&&&VBScript&&Dim&objWshShell&&Set&objWshShell&=&CreateObject(&Wscript.Shell&)&&objWshShell.Run&&cmd&/C&time&14:16&,&1&&&&&重要提示:&&样例程序是免费软件。每个用户都可以免费使用,复制或转发该程序。程序的作者和拥有者对于该软件的功能和兼容性不负任何责任。使用该软件的风险完全由用户自行承担。由于它是免费的,所以不提供任何担保,错误纠正和热线支持。&&&&&&&&&如何通过工业以太网在SIMATIC模式中同步时钟?&&隐藏订货号显示订货号订货号:&6GK-0XE0&&&COMMUNICATION&PROCESSOR&CP&343-1&&6GK-0XE0&&&COMMUNICATION&PROCESSOR&CP&343-1IT&&6GK-0XE0&&&COMMUNICATION&PROCESSOR&CP&443-1&&6GK-0XE0&&&COMMUNICATION&PROCESSOR&CP&443-1&&6GK-0XE0&&&COMMUNICATION&PROCESSOR&CP&443-1&ADV&&6GK-0XE0&&&COMMUNICATION&PROCESSOR&CP&443-1&IT&&&&&&&&&描述:&在SIMATIC范围内的三种主要产品系列都支持时间同步:SIMATIC&S7,SIMATIC&S5和PC。通过工业以太网以及PROFIBUS和MPI都可完成同步。通过工业以太网的时间同步有两种可用模式:&&SIMATIC&模式&&NTP&模式&(参考条目:!!)&在SIMATIC模式中通过工业以太网同步时间&&这一模式通常用在过程自动化结合ISO传送服务中,并且CP模块和被同步CPU之间的精确度为+/-10毫秒,被同步CPU的精确度为+/-1毫秒。&由于SIMATIC模式是基于SNAP服务(即ISO&2层服务)且使用MAC地址,它只能用于本地以太网络。此模式不能工作在IP路由器连接的的IP网络中,也就是在所组态的IP子网中。&&重要事项:&CP&343-1&IT&6GK-0XE0:&当使用“设置CPU时间”时,必须为CPU选择MPI地址2。从&firmware&V1.1开始,这个问题已经被解决。&(看条目:&).&&&(&11&KB&)&&&&图&01&&S7-300/400CPU中的设置&S7-300/400系列的CPU在硬件配置中的时间同步是参数化的。为此在CPU属性中可以设置CPU接收或传递时间同步的方式。可选择配置为主站(时间发送方)或从站(时间接收方)。也可定义同步是否只在PLC中进行,这也包括Cp,或通过MPI。可选择从1秒到24小时的间隔时间。&&S7-300/400CP中的工业以太网设置&&S7-300/400的工业以太网Cp的时间传递是在硬件配置中参数化的。&&1.)&配置S7-400站为时间主站(发送方)&&配置S7-400&CPU为时间主站&&&(&14&KB&)&&&图&02&&通过CP传递时间信息到工业以太网子网&&&(&7&KB&)&&&图&03&&2.)&配置S7-400站为时间从站&&通过CP传递时间信息到S7-400&CPU&&配置S7-400&CPU为时间从站&&&(&7&KB&)&&&图&04&&组态S7-400&CPU作为时间从站&&&(&13&KB&)&&&图&05&&3.)&配置S7-300站为时间从站&&通过CP传递时间信息到S7-300&CPU&&&(&8&KB&)&&&图&06&&配置&S7-300站为时间从站&&不需要为S7-300&CPU配置时间同步&&重要事项:&由于S7-300&CPU的时间从CP中多次设置,在S7-300&CPU上有必要为这一服务保留S7连接源。在组态系统时请注意这个问题。&&4.)&与PC的时间同步&&在PC之间也可以进行时间同步。可用CP&1613来进行。在SIMATIC&NET&PC软件(光盘07/2001)中的CP&1613可在硬件配置中“选项”下设置为时间从站。&&&&(&10&KB&)&&&图&07&&PC不能自动传送或接收时间同步。它只能以应用程序的形式通过函数调用写时间或从CP读取来实现。CP&1613的例子请参考条目:8551766&.&&&&&&&
回答者:- 资深顾问&nbsp&nbsp第13级&
你的WINCC要是装了STEP7,WINCC是和电脑时间是一样的,可用PG同步PLC时间。WINCC就和PLC一样了。
回答者:- 中级技术员&nbsp&nbsp第6级&
可以在上位机中写一段脚本,定时或当设置时间的按钮按下时,将时间传送至PLC(年月日时分秒&六个整数),同时置一个修改时间的标志位。当PLC检测到该标志位为1时,将收到的年月日时分秒转换为DATE_&AND_TIME格式,&然后调用SFC0&&SET_CLK&来设置时钟,同时将标志位清0.
回答者:- 初级工程师&nbsp&nbsp第9级&
给你邮箱发了一份资料,参考一下。
回答者:- 顶级工程师&nbsp&nbsp第12级&
如果想通过上位或触摸屏对PLC中S5TIME类型的参数进行设定,有如下方法:&1、从上位机写整型数INT或实数REAL到PLC,首先该数值需包含以毫秒为单位的时间值,在写入PLC的数据存储区后,利用ITD(Integer&to&Double&Integer)或RND(Real&to&Double&Integer&with&Rounding&Off)将该值转换为双整形,然后将该值写到类型为TIME的变量里,在程序中调用FC40,将TIME转换成S5TIME即可。&2、从上位机写WORD到PLC,首先该数值需包含以某时基为单位的时间值,在写入PLC的数据存储区后,用Word&Logic下的WOR_W指令将该值与其时基相或,再利用MOVE指令将得到的数值写入S5TIME类型的变量中。&3、如果使用WinCC作为上位软件,或上位软件支持32位带符号浮点数,可以从上位写32位带符号浮点数到PLC中定义为TIME的变量,然后在程序中调用FC40,将TIME转换成S5TIME即可。&相关资料:&《Step7中的时间、日期和定时器()&&》下载:&&&&&
回答者:- 大师&nbsp&nbsp第17级&
你要在PLC里面写读写PLC的系统时间,然后把在WINCC中建立相应的地址变量就可以了.注意这里是8字节的,所以你要分开建立变量.
回答者:- 中级工程师&nbsp&nbsp第10级&
1.&可以通过在PLC和WinCC中分别编程实现时钟同步。具体步骤可以参考以下链接:&&2.&也可以通过WinCC中的时钟同步选项实现和PLC的以太网(普通网卡和CP1613均可)时钟同步,但仅限于S7-400。具体步骤可以参考网上课堂编号为A1047的文档《PCS7&V6.1下实现时间同步功能》&
专家奖励分:5分
回答者:- 资深顾问&nbsp&nbsp第13级&
在PLC中的硬件设置中,将CPU属性设置为主,即可!这样WinCC就会自动同步!或者你要硬同步!则需买个SICLOCK也可以!!&希望对你有帮助!
回答者:- 高级工程师&nbsp&nbsp第11级&
本版精华问答
等待您来回答
20秒帮我们优化支持中心!
欢迎您访问支持中心!
丰富的视频,全方位的文档,大量的网友交流精华……
为了更好的完善这些内容,我们诚邀您在浏览结束后,花20秒左右的时间,完成一个用户在线调查!
感谢您的支持!
欢迎您来到找答案
在“找答案”,已有超过7万个被解决的技术问题供您参考!
西门子技术专家亲自把关!常规的,简单的问题,在这里您都可以找到答案!
遇到了问题,就来“找答案”提问。
点击搜索框右侧的提问按钮,只需2步就能成功提交问题!分分钟就有无数大侠前来帮你。
在“找答案”每天都有大量的新问题。
别犹豫,只需要点击问题下方的“我要回答”就能参与。答题不光有积分相送,也会给您积攒大侠人气。
“找答案”定期开展各种有奖活动期待您的参与。
更有机会参加西门子高端用户峰会。领略西门子的博大精深!如何实现电脑在指定的时间自动开机?
除了进入开机程序里面设定,有没有更好更智能的办法,编程可以解决吗,或者和名侦探柯蓝里面那种实现自动反锁门的机关类似的机关来实现开机(上大学时候困扰多时求解救)
鉴于你对编程啥子的没多大兴趣,给你推荐个软件就可以实现定时开关机的功能,晚上加完班回去再具体告诉你怎么操作,当然如果你需要更神奇的那种可以用手机远程控制电脑神马的可能就需要懂点安卓的编程知识了,不过还好网上有源代码的,可惜公司里上不了网,等什么时间有空啦再脑洞…
已有帐号?
无法登录?
社交帐号登录windows xp 不能修改系统时间????_百度知道Android编程实现屏幕禁止休眠的方法
作者:Wallace
字体:[ ] 类型:转载 时间:
这篇文章主要介绍了Android编程实现屏幕禁止休眠的方法,分析了Android的Manifest.xml设置与代码实现两种操作技巧,需要的朋友可以参考下
本文实例讲述了Android编程实现屏幕禁止休眠的方法。分享给大家供大家参考,具体如下:
实现这一功能的方法有两种,一种是在Manifest.xml文件里面声明,一种是在代码里面修改LayoutParams的标志位。具体如下:
1、在Manifest.xml文件里面用user-permission声明。代码如下:
&uses-permission android:name="android.permission.WAKE_LOCK"&
&/uses-permission&
这种方法,在安装apk时,系统会提示安装人是否允许使用禁止休眠功能。
PS:关于Manifest.xml的更多属性与功能,可参考本站在线工具:
Android Manifest功能与权限描述大全:
2、在程序中用代码实现。代码如下:
代码如下:getWindow().setFlags(WindowManager.LayoutParams.FLAG_KEEP_SCREEN_ON, WindowManager.LayoutParams.FLAG_KEEP_SCREEN_ON);
把这段代码加在:
setContentView(R.layout.main)
之前即可。
这种方法,安装时,不会提示安装人是否允许使用禁止休眠功能
更多关于Android相关内容感兴趣的读者可查看本站专题:《》、《》、《》、《》、《》、《》及《》
希望本文所述对大家Android程序设计有所帮助。
您可能感兴趣的文章:
大家感兴趣的内容
12345678910
最近更新的内容
常用在线小工具}

我要回帖

更多关于 苹果系统修改用户名 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信